Sydney Sweeney opens up on wrapping ‘Euphoria’

Sydney Sweeney opened up about returning to Euphoria set for season 3.

During her recent appearance at the AFI Fest 2025 for the premiere of her new film Christy, the 28-year-old star shared that she will soon finish filming the HBO series.

“I wrap ‘Euphoria’ in two days,” she told Variety on Saturday night in Los Angeles.

Gushing over her return to the set after three years, she said, “It’s mostly the same crew, so it feels like I’m going home to family.”

“I’ve grown up with them. I was 20 when I did the pilot, so being able to see a lot of the same people, it feels very comforting,” she added.

Moreover, during the night Sweeney revealed to People that she is excited for her upcoming biopic project Scandalous!, which chronicles the real-life love story of Hollywood legend Kim Novak to the late musician Sammy Davis Jr.

“Once I finish Euphoria, I switch into Scandalous! gear and I’m going to turn my brain into Kim,” Sweeney told the publisher. “I’m so excited. I’m like, ‘Oh my God. I’m going to meet Kim Novak.’”

“I’m incredibly honored to be bringing Kim to life. I mean, she is such an amazing actress,” she continued.

She further gushed over the story of the biopic noting, “I think her story is still very relevant today in that she dealt with Hollywood and scrutiny with her relationships and her own private life and the control of her image. And I think that for me, I relate to it in a lot of different ways.”

Luke Grimes shares what disappoints ‘Yellowstone’ fans the most

Luke Grimes has been playing cowboy Kayce Dutton on Yellowstone since 2018, but some fans are still coming to terms with a fundamental truth: he is an actor, not an actual cowboy.

The 42-year-old, who now continues the character’s story in the CBS spinoff Marshals, told Toronto radio station CHUM 104.5 that the strangest fan encounters often involve a version of the same realisation.

Some viewers, he said, “loved that show so much that they were, on a certain level, upset that it wasn’t real.” 

The most common version of this comes in the form of a complaint. “A lot of times you’ll get the, ‘You’re not a real cowboy.'” 

His response is straightforward. 

“Well, of course I’m not, I’m an actor. That’s why I’m able to do this. If I was a real cowboy, I’d be, like, herding cattle right now. I wouldn’t be on this show.”

Even his one-year-old son, whom he shares with wife Bianca Rodrigues Grimes, has his own take on the cowboy persona. 

“My son thinks my cowboy hat is really funny,” Grimes told PEOPLE at the Marshals LA premiere. 

“He doesn’t understand why I have that big thing on my head.” That said, the baby loves visiting the set and got excited when he was brought along.

New episodes of Marshals air Sundays at 8pm ET on CBS.

Italy rejects proposal to replace Iran at 2026 World Cup: ‘You qualify on pitch’

The Italian government has slammed a proposal by a U.S. government official to replace the Iranian team with Italy in the FIFA World Cup 2026. The Italian football team was not able to qualify for the World Cup for the third consecutive tournament, despite being a four-time champion.

Iran’s participation in the mega event is in serious doubt amid the ongoing U.S.-Israel war against Iran. All the group matches of the Persian team are scheduled to take place in the United States.

Iranian officials have requested FIFA to reschedule Iranian matches in Canada or Mexico, the co-hosts for 2026 sporting showpiece.

The Iranian Ministry of Sports and Youth has clarified that all the necessary arrangements have already been made for the team’s effective participation in the tournament.

Despite the assurance, Paolo Zampolli, a U.S. envoy for global relations, presented the idea to replace Iran with Italy, saying, “With four titles, they have the pedigree to justify inclusion.”

Italian Sports Minister Andrea Abodi rejected the proposal, saying, “You qualify on the pitch.” Italian Minister of Economy and Finance Giancarlo Giorgetti also rebuked the suggestion, describing it as “shameful.”

Italian Olympic Committee President Luciano Buonfiglio was the third high-ranking official to say no to the idea, adding, “It’s not possible. In order to go to the World Cup, you have to earn it.”

FIFA responded by reiterating the Infantino’s statement, “The Iranian team is coming here, for sure.”

Mall of Louisiana shooting: 2 critical out of 10 injured in Baton Rouge, shooter at large

At least 10 people have been hurt in a horrific shooting incident at the Mall of Louisiana. According to the Baton Rouge Police Department, two of the injured are in critical condition.

Police Chief TJ Morse has ruled out any threat to public at this time; however, the shooter remains at large. He added that the incident was not a random act of violence. 

Morse said: “Unfortunately there was some innocent people in the area that might have also caught some rounds.”

The initial investigation reveals that an argument between two groups of people sitting inside the food court escalated to the point that opened fire at each other. 

Arounf six victims were taken to the hospital by emergency services while the others went for medical aid by personal vehicle. Some of the injured were undergoing surgery. 

Officers from the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I) were also present at the scene. 

East Baton Rogue Mayor-President Sid Edwards was also present on the scene. He updated that all the civilians were excorted out of the building. He requested public to “keep the victims and their families in your prayers.”

Louisiana Governor Jeff Landry also released a statement, saying, “I am aware of the active shooter schene at the Mall of Louisiana.” He urged public to avoid the area, adding, “Sharon and I are praying for those affected.” 

He also praised the law officials for their quick response to the incident. 

The incident comes just hours after the police arrested a man on his way to Louisiana allegedly with the intent to carry out a mass shooting at a festival in New Orleans.
